1. What Is Azure Marketplace and Why It Matters for Commercial Licensing

The Azure Marketplace is an online storefront where organizations can discover, try, purchase, and deploy trusted cloud solutions that run on Microsoft Azure. Vendors list their solutions — like Mail Journaling — in the Marketplace, and customers can subscribe to these offerings directly through their Azure accounts. This has several key implications:

  • Unified Billing: Customers receive consolidated billing through their Azure subscriptions, avoiding separate contracts with multiple vendors.
  • Simplified Procurement: Marketplace procurement eliminates lengthy procurement cycles by enabling self-service subscriptions and deployments with just a few clicks.
  • Native Integration: Marketplace apps are designed to work seamlessly within the Azure ecosystem, benefiting from consistent identity, networking, governance, and security frameworks familiar to Azure users.

For organizations already invested in Azure — particularly those using Microsoft 365 — deploying additional services via Marketplace helps streamline both technical and commercial processes.

Simplified Licensing Models and Billing

One of the most powerful commercial advantages of Azure Marketplace is its consolidated licensing and billing model. When organizations subscribe to Mail Journaling through Marketplace:

  • Licensing fees are bundled into the customer's Azure monthly bill, based on their subscription plan and usage.
  • Azure consumption commitments (if applicable) can be applied to the purchase, providing predictable spend flexibility.
  • Customers avoid juggling multiple vendor invoices — payment becomes a natural extension of their existing Azure billing process.

This unified billing is especially important for organizations trying to manage cloud expenses centrally or that wish to consume all technology solutions under a single financial and governance umbrella.
